Adult Befriending Project

The Befriending Project for adults provides a valuable support service for older, disabled, housebound and isolated people living in East Dunbartonshire.

Referrals are received from social work and health practitioners, GPs, and voluntary sector care workers.

What is befriending?

A befriender is a volunteer who spends time each week with a vulnerable, socially isolated adult on a one-to-one basis. By providing companionship either in the person's own home or out and about in the local community (for example, going out to a cafe, the cinema or a walk in the park).  Befrienders can also keep in touch with people via email or telephone.

Volunteers can make a real difference to an individual's life.

The Adult Befriending Service does not operate a traditional waiting list, the emphasis is placed on finding a suitable and successful match with a trained volunteer.  This is based on information about circumstances, availability and a range of other factors.
